WebCNBC Investing Club and CNBC PRO are separate subscription offerings. CNBC Investing Club is a premium subscription service that provides access into Jim Cramer’s Charitable Trust portfolio along with more of Jim’s broader market analysis and investing insights. WebUpdated. CNBC Investing Club is now the official home to Jim Cramer's Charitable Trust. It’s the place where you can see every move Jim's team makes for the portfolio and get Jim's market insight before anyone else. The Charitable Trust and Jim Cramer's writings are no longer affiliated with Action Alerts Plus in any way.
